Our Roots
Where It All Started
1998
Dragan Alliance — The Beginning
Dragan Konjevic opened his doors in 1998, becoming the first person to bring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u to the Kitchener-Waterloo region and earning his black belt — the first in the area. Under the banner of Dragan Alliance, he spent decades building a BJJ community from scratch in KW, at a time when almost no one in the region had heard of the sport.
The Lineage
Promoted by a Legend
Dragan is an Alliance black belt promoted by Romero "Jacaré" Cavalcanti — one of the most respected figures in the history of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u and founder of Alliance, one of the sport's most decorated teams. That lineage runs directly through everything we teach at The Jiu-Jitsu Lab.
The Legacy
A Region Built on His Foundation
Over 25 years, Dragan's students have gone on to win major titles at the national and international level and have opened multiple gyms across the KW region. Nearly every black belt in the area today traces their roots back to him — including our own coaches Dave Knowles, Brandon Twaddle, and Roger Morais.
Today
The Lab Lives On
The idea of "The Lab" was Dragan's concept — a dedicated space where BJJ was the only focus. That vision is what The Jiu-Jitsu Lab was built on. He still comes in to teach semi-regularly, and his presence is a reminder of where all of this came from.
When you train here, you're not just joining a gym. You're joining 25+ years of lineage.
